Project Area of Specialization 3D/4D PrintingProject Summary

3D printing is sometimes referred to as Additive Manufacturing (AM). In 3D printing, one creates a design of an object using software, and the 3D printer creates the object by adding layer upon layer of material until the shape of the object is formed.  The object can be made using a number of printing materials, including plastics, powders, filaments and paper.

Project Objectives

Develop feedstock customised for 3D-printing (AM) at a reduced cost

Design and build the next generation of 3D printers that can produce ceramics production (net-shape ceramics faster with desired properties & design at reduced cost)
